NBC'S Diverse StandUp Competition Crowns Winners
by Kaitlin Milligan - Jan 14, 2020

NBC has crowned comedians Franqi French and Rene Vaca as the winners of its 16th annual StandUp NBC competition, the network's annual nationwide search for comedians of diverse backgrounds. This marks the first time in the celebrated program's 16-year history that two winners have been chosen in a single year.

Ali Wong, Awkwafina, Ken Jeong, Randall Park Among UNFORGETTABLE Nominees
by Kaitlin Milligan - Oct 16, 2019

Character Media, a subsidiary of London Trust Media, announced today the nominees for the 18th Annual Unforgettable Gala. The Gala is the preeminent awards show to recognize Asian American icons and changemakers in the entertainment industry, who are representing the community through their creativity and excellence. Nominees were voted on by Character Media's selection committee of experts, who represent various fields and creative disciplines, including film, television, music, sports, digital technology and philanthropy.
